释义与例句
n.
-
1.
A kind of potion, charm, or drug; especially a love potion intended to make the drinker fall in love with the giver.
春药
催情药
v.
-
1.
To impregnate or mix with a love potion.
to philter a draught
-
2.
To charm to love; to excite to love or sexual desire by a potion.
Government of the Tongue Let not those that have repudiated the more inviting sins, shew themselves philtred and bewitched.

词源
From Middle French philtre, from Ancient Greek φίλτρον (phíltron), from φιλέω (philéō, “to love”). Doublet of philtrum.
